Improves Air and Light

Fresh air and sunlight can help seniors feel more awake and comfortable. Opening windows or using plants indoors can improve air quality. Plants clean the air and bring life to the space. Natural light also helps the body stay on a healthy sleep schedule.

Using soft lighting in the evening keeps things calm. Bright sunlight during the day can lift mood and support healthy daily routines. Seniors with memory care needs often feel better in spaces that feel natural and not too harsh.

Reduces Daily Confusion

Simple and eco-friendly changes can help lower stress and confusion. For seniors with memory problems, fewer objects and less clutter make it easier to find things. Reusing items and keeping only what is needed can lead to a cleaner home. When things are always in the same place, it becomes easier to follow a routine.

Supports Safer Routines

Sustainable living helps create habits that are easy and safe. Using natural light in the morning can help seniors wake up at the same time each day. Solar-powered lights or automatic lights can guide them at night without being too bright.

Cleaning products made with simple, natural ingredients are better for those with breathing problems or skin issues. They are also safer if touched by mistake.

Encourages Calm and Focus

Natural settings often help the mind feel peaceful. Plants, soft colors, and gentle sounds can reduce stress. Seniors with memory care needs may feel less anxious when their space is quiet and calm. A simple setup helps the brain focus better.

Sustainable living often means choosing what feels good and removing what causes stress. Fewer things, less noise, and clean air support a balanced mood. These choices can lead to better focus and fewer signs of confusion. A calm space makes daily life easier and more comfortable.

Promotes Gentle Physical Activity

Sustainable living can open up ways to move more without pressure. Gardening is one example. It gets seniors outside, lets them use their hands, and helps them feel proud of what they grow. Walking around the yard or patio is also gentle but helpful.

Using fewer machines and doing more by hand also keeps the body active. Hanging laundry or using hand tools gives seniors a safe way to stay busy. These small tasks support health without being too tiring. Gentle movement helps keep the body strong and the mind more alert.
